Transaction f5b3018526646d8de0029cbc58fcf8ddfe04de81a4d1bba16e81b185590665e5
1 Input
1 Output
-
f5b3018526646d8de0029cbc58fcf8ddfe04de81a4d1bba16e81b185590665e5:0
- value
- 3098506
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 b9da433f96b91a7254f524f057910cec674a2993 OP_EQUALVERIFY OP_CHECKSIG
- address
- 1HwhUeUZkJQGnSzVPW1ktofdVv9Djf9r94